WattRack® : maximising floating solar project density
Designed to build high-power floating solar plants (MWp per hectare), WattRack® introduces a new approach to floating PV with a rail-based structure.
By removing traditional maintenance walkways between module rows, this compact design enables the installation of significantly more photovoltaic modules per hectare, increasing the plant’s installed capacity.
Its East-West configuration reduces mechanical loads on the structure, making it possible to design larger plants with fewer anchoring points.
The result: an optimized plant design offering competitive CAPEX and OPEX for higher-performing floating solar projects.
A revolutionary maintenance system: the WattRack® trolley
To operate this “no-walkway structure”, Ciel & Terre has developed a motorized trolley dedicated to the operation of plants built with WattRack®.
This mobile car allows operators to move freely across the entire floating array and safely perform maintenance on PV modules, electrical components or anchoring points.
Key features of the WattRack® trolley include:
- An ergonomic design with integrated storage spaces for solar panels and tools to enable quick and easy module replacement
- A 300 kg load capacity with no impact on buoyancy, allowing operators and equipment to be transported safely
- Maximum safety thanks to a secured drive system, service and parking brakes, and an anti-derailment device
- A travel speed of 5 km/h and up to 5 hours of autonomy
- An integrated control panel enabling automated movement across the floating plant
With this system, maintenance operations become faster, simpler and safer. Operational teams no longer need to carry equipment manually and work in a secure environment.
An expanded FPV technology portfolio to suit all floating solar environments
With WattRack®, Ciel & Terre now structures its offering around three complementary ranges of floating solar solutions:
- Hydrelio® aiR Optim: a flexible, proven solution used for over 15 years, ideally suited to environments with waves, water level variations, or even full reservoir dry-out.
- Fusio®: a triangular solution forming a honeycomb structure for high robustness and mechanical stability, designed to reduce the Levelized Cost of Energy (LCOE).
- WattRack®: a semi-rigid solution designed to maximize density, smooth production curves, and optimize CAPEX and OPEX.
This segmented approach enhances Ciel & Terre’s ability to tailor every floating solar plant to the technical, environmental and economic constraints of each site.
